Goats: Profile and Information

Goats can be physically characterized as plump-bodied animals with horns, beards, and cloven hooves. The two types of goats include the mountain goat “Oreamnos Americanus,” which inhabits steep and rocky places in the Northwest part of America, and the domestic goat “Capra Hircus,” which is raised and kept as a farm animal.
